GSP
Quick Navigator

Search Site

Unix VPS
A - Starter
B - Basic
C - Preferred
D - Commercial
MPS - Dedicated
Previous VPSs
* Sign Up! *

Support
Contact Us
Online Help
Handbooks
Domain Status
Man Pages

FAQ
Virtual Servers
Pricing
Billing
Technical

Network
Facilities
Connectivity
Topology Map

Miscellaneous
Server Agreement
Year 2038
Credits
 

USA Flag

 

 

Man Pages


Manual Reference Pages  -  NET::OAUTH2::PROFILE::PASSWORD (3)

.ds Aq ’

NAME

Net::OAuth2::Profile::Password - OAuth2 for web-server use

CONTENTS

INHERITANCE



 Net::OAuth2::Profile::Password
   is a Net::OAuth2::Profile



SYNOPSIS



  my $auth = Net::OAuth2::Profile::Password->new(...);
  $auth->get_access_token(...);



DESCRIPTION

Extends DESCRIPTION in Net::OAuth2::Profile.

METHODS

Extends METHODS in Net::OAuth2::Profile.

    Constructors

Extends Constructors in Net::OAuth2::Profile.
Net::OAuth2::Profile::Password-><B>newB>(%options)


 -Option           --Defined in          --Default
  client_id          Net::OAuth2::Profile  <required>
  client_secret      Net::OAuth2::Profile  <required>
  grant_type         Net::OAuth2::Profile  password
  scope              Net::OAuth2::Profile  undef
  secrets_in_params  Net::OAuth2::Profile  <true>
  site               Net::OAuth2::Profile  undef
  state              Net::OAuth2::Profile  undef
  token_scheme       Net::OAuth2::Profile  auth-header:Bearer
  user_agent         Net::OAuth2::Profile  <created internally>



client_id => STRING
client_secret => STRING
grant_type => STRING
scope => STRING
secrets_in_params => BOOLEAN
site => URI
state => STRING
token_scheme => SCHEME
user_agent => LWP::UserAgent object

    Accessors

Extends Accessors in Net::OAuth2::Profile.
$obj-><B>bearer_token_schemeB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>grant_typeB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>idB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>scopeB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>secretB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>siteB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>stateB>() Inherited, see Accessors in Net::OAuth2::Profile
$obj-><B>user_agentB>() Inherited, see Accessors in Net::OAuth2::Profile

    Actions

Extends Actions in Net::OAuth2::Profile.

    Helpers

Extends Helpers in Net::OAuth2::Profile.
$obj-><B>add_tokenB>($request, $token, $scheme) Inherited, see Helpers in Net::OAuth2::Profile
$obj-><B>build_requestB>($method, $uri, $params) Inherited, see Helpers in Net::OAuth2::Profile
$obj-><B>params_from_responseB>($response, $reason) Inherited, see Helpers in Net::OAuth2::Profile
$obj-><B>site_urlB>( <$uri|$path>, $params ) Inherited, see Helpers in Net::OAuth2::Profile

    Action

$obj-><B>get_access_tokenB>(%options)


 -Option  --Default
  password  <required>
  username  <required>



password => PASSWORD
username => USER

SEE ALSO

This module is part of Net-OAuth2 distribution version 0.63, built on January 18, 2016. Website: http://perl.overmeer.net.

COPYRIGHTS

Copyrights 2013-2016 on the perl code and the related documentation
by [Mark Overmeer] for SURFnet bv, The Netherlands. For other contributors see Changes.

Copyrights 2011-12 by Keith Grennan.

This program is free software; you can redistribute it and/or modify it under the same terms as Perl itself. See http://www.perl.com/perl/misc/Artistic.html

Search for    or go to Top of page |  Section 3 |  Main Index


perl v5.20.3 NET::OAUTH2::PROFILE::PASSWORD (3) 2016-01-18

Powered by GSP Visit the GSP FreeBSD Man Page Interface.
Output converted with manServer 1.07.